Join Our Team RemotelyProvides processing and sales support for loan applications received from wholesale loan brokers. Works with assigned Account Manager(s) to facilitate the management of the loan applications from submission to closing. Performs all duties in accordance with the company's policies and procedures, all US state and federal laws and regulations, wherein the company operates. The target pay range for this position is $50,000.00 to $55,000.00.What You'll Do:Functions as an additional point of contact and support between broker partners and the various departments and individuals within the company throughout the process of the loan; includes but is not limited to account executive(s), underwriting, quality control, senior account manager and funding.Secures required documentation needed to satisfy the conditions of the loan. Items include but are not limited to WVOE, transcripts, gift donor verifications, CPA verification, VOM/VOR verifications, SSA certification procurement, etc.Accurately reviews and understands documentation to ascertain if it will satisfy conditions.Function as back up to account manager(s) by monitoring incoming documents from broker via email and web platform to ensure premium customer service is received.Proactively monitors and makes outbound calls on pipeline to ensure timely funding of loans.Meets with account managers regarding their pipelines and updates the account manager daily as to outstanding items.Informs the account manager and account executive about any discrepancies including but not limited to the title, appraisals, credit, employment, income and other related items in the loan file.Proactively updates loan data accurately.Ensures compliance deadlines are met with regards to pre-disclosures, approval letters, cancellations, NOIs and adverse actions.Appropriately documents loan file as needed with communication to ensure all parties have a running history of events throughout the life of the loan.Responsible for excellent customer service to internal and external customers.What You'll Need:Excellent computer skills and knowledge of Microsoft Office productsHigh attention to detailAbility to maintain highly confidential information concerning loan applicantsRequires strong organizational skills and the ability to multitask.Ability to communicate effectively both verbally and in writingAbility to prioritize workload, meet deadlines and handle detailed assignmentsStrong customer service skillsKnowledge of RESPA/TILA regulations as it pertains to TRID or ability to learnPrior customer service in an office environment required.Prior experience of at least one year in the mortgage industry preferred.Experience working with NonQM, FHA, VA, USDA and conventional loans preferred.Loan origination system experience, particularly E360 preferred.Our Company:Carrington Mortgage Services-Wholesale Lending is part of The Carrington Companies. We provide third-party originators, mortgage brokers and financial institutions with access to government and conventional loan programs, as well as low credit score home financing and low down payment options.
